Tax attorney Toby Mathis and cost segregation expert Chris Streit break down two powerful depreciation strategies most investors miss—Partial Asset Dispositions (PAD) and Qualified Improvement Property (QIP)—and how they can unlock significant tax savings beyond the initial purchase of a property.
In this episode, Amanda Cruise sits down with Chris Streit, CEO of CSA Partners, to discuss where cost segregation stands at the end of 2025 and why 100% bonus depreciation does not eliminate urgency. Chris covers look-back depreciation on prior purchases, rising audit risk driven by IRS AI tools, and the often-missed impact of §1245 recapture — including how a “1245 exchange” approach may help improve exit outcomes.
Toby Mathis sits down with Chris Streit of CSA Partners to break down what depreciation recapture really means and why it doesn't have to be the tax hit investors fear. Chris explains how 5-, 7-, 15-, and 39-year components drive recapture and demonstrates how proper valuation can significantly reduce the bill.
